6. The NASL Will Be Included

The introduction of a UEFA license could, of course, see an influx of additional obscure European leagues, with the Greek, Ukrainian and Czech leagues all touted as potential newbies in a recent fifplay.com survey. But one specific league that could be introduced is situated outside of Europe. The NASL (National American Soccer League) is formed entirely separately from the MLS. They are different entities, with no promotion or relegation taking place in the States. The NASL is unofficially below the MLS, with the latter getting so much of a head start, while teams can apply to become an expansion team to the MLS once they are established in the NASL. The New York Cosmos, spearheaded by the legendary Raul, are currently top of the NASL, and with growing interest in American "soccer," it would be a huge coup for the league to be involved.
